APPLE INC., ORDER RE STIPULATION TO STAY LITIGATION Defendant. / 15 16 The parties’ stipulation to stay this action pending the Federal Circuit’s decision with 17 respect to Sipnet EU S.R.O. v. Straight Path IP Group, Inc., IPR No. 2013-00246, is DENIED 18 WITHOUT PREJUDICE. While the undersigned judge is sympathetic to a stay of the portion of the 19 case involving the patent now on appeal, there are three other asserted patents for which the 20 PTAB has not yet decided whether to institute review. The December 18 initial case 21 management conference remains on calendar. No deadline is stayed for now. 22 23 IT IS SO ORDERED. 24 25 26 27 28 Dated: November 20, 2014.
